This book stands out from others in that it shows how everyone gets ready for the first day of school: students, teachers, bus drivers, principals and janitors. Nancy Poydar, a former elementary teacher, eases fears by showing that, even though you're nervous, even though you have 'school dreams' the night before, everything is ready and turns out fine.
Appropriate for K-3 students, teachers, bus drivers, janitors, and the principal.
